"Red Peony" describes a true-hearted woman, Red Peony, who pursues true love. After being newly widowed, she bravely breaks away from the shackles of her husband's family, boldly rebels against traditional ethics, pursues freedom of love, and pursues "ideal love." This book boldly writes about emotions and sex, with ups and downs of the plot, which is fascinating, and there are also some meaningful and witty words about love. It is a work of Lin Yutang's literary talent.

Mr. Yutang's study experience in the West gave him a romantic and equal pursuit of marriage and love; this is reflected in Mudan. This young widow's love story is unimaginable under the feudal patriarchy of three obediences and four virtues. She dares to love her lover, cousin, boxer... Dare to hate and pursue love boldly, and his attitude towards fame and fortune changed from being envious at the beginning to being aloof from it later. Looking at Mudan's life experience, I seem to have seen the various encounters that Mr. Lin experienced when he traveled across the ocean to study, and I also gained a bit of comfort in Mudan's final destination.
